Zachary A. Thompson, 20, of Christiana, died on Friday, October 12, 2012 as the result of a motorcycle accident. Born at the Brandywine Hospital, he was the son of Raymond A. Thompson of Christiana and JoAnn McCarter Harris of Morgantown and step mother Betty Thompson.
Zach was an area resident all his life and a 2011 graduate of the Octorara High School. He was employed by Protection Services, Inc. as a construction worker.
Zachary was a 3rd Palm Eagle Scout with Troop 116 of Hibernia and a member of the Order of The Arrow. He was also a member of the West Caln Sportsmen Club, the Chester Co. A.B.A.T.E. Motorcycle Club and he served as Chaplain of the Sons of the American Legion in Christiana.
He loved to ride motorcycles and he enjoyed life.
He is survived, in addition to his parents, by one brother Michael W. Harris and wife Christina of Christiana, three nieces, one nephew, his fiance Natalie Deets and two step brothers; Matthew Swift and Zachariah Lepore.
